Tips and tricks: 1/ The road to Cape of Rodon is not maintained and a part of it is not asphalted. So make sure your vehichle is an appropriate one for off-road. 2/ Stop by at Rodoni Parking, at the end of the road. Leave your vehichle there and start a good walking towards the beach on your right. It is also known as "Rëra e Bardhë" (Eng. The White Sand) or "Plazhi i Shën Antonit" (Eng. St. Anthony's Beach). It is 3/ Enjoy a bit of the beach which is not very popular, thus most of the time you will be surrounded by only a few people. There are a couple of bars that offer drinks and snacks. Get ready for another walk on your left towards the end of the cape, nearby which stands the castle. The path to the castle is not a piece of cake. Sometimes you walk through sand, sometimes on sharp stones and rocks, but also through sea grass and unfortunately many times through trash :( If you do not want to slide, get an injury or even infection, wear appropriate stuff. 4/ When getting to the castle, you will be able to enjoy it a lot. You can have a small picnic there, sit on top of the ruins and make the best of it. Do not forget to bring a hat or a small umbrella to take cover from a hot burning sun. 5/ On the way back, I preferred hiking, which is not very difficult and offers breathtaking views from the top of the hill. However, the narrow trail is quite dangerous at some points, so do not take it for granted.
